Belmont Reservoir - Thousands of BH Gulls, 2 LBB Gulls, 1 Grey Heron, 4 Oystercatcher, 7 Greylag Geese, 8 Canada Geese, 1 Barnacle Goose, 6 Lapwing, several Mallard, 2 Common Buzzard over, several Carrion Crow, 2 Reed Bunting heard, 1 Common Snipe drumming was good to see.

Hollinshead Hall area (briefly) - 2 Wood Warbler heard (quite mobile and no pew,pew, pew), 1 Willow Warbler, Robin, Magpie, Chaffinch.

2 Orange Tipped White and 1 Green Veined White butterflies.


Wood Warbler takes my Chorley Area species count to 131.
